Conditions

Adults with type 2 diabetes

Interventions

In addition to current diet therapy and exercise therapy, dapagliflozin 5 mg is administered once a day for 12 weeks. Current diet therapy, exercise therapy and diabetes therapeutic drug are continued

Inclusion criteria

Inclusion criteria: 1) Type 2 diabetic patients whose HbA1c is in a constant range from 6.5% to 8.5% 2) Patients whose age is over 20 years but under 75 years old 3) Patients from whom consent for participating in this study was obtained in writing

Exclusion criteria

Exclusion criteria: 1) Type 1 diabetic patients 2) Patients who were administered SGLT2 inhibitor within 8 weeks before starting the treatment. (prior treatment with SGLT2 should have not been stopped due to intolerable side effects). 3) Patients whose eGFR is <45ml/min/1.73 m2 4) Patients with history of severe liver problems as shown below Patients whose AST and/or ALT exceeds 3-fold of upper limit of facility standard value Patients whose total bilirubin exceeds 2.0 mg/dL (34.2 µmol/L) 5) Patients who have medical history of hypersensitivity to the ingredients of SGLT2 inhibitor 6) Patients with severe ketosis, diabetic coma or precoma 7) Patients with severe infectious disease and serious trauma, and perioperative patients 8) Patients suffering from shock, cardiac insufficiency, myocardial infarction, cardiovascular system problems including pulmonary embolism, and severe insufficiency in pulmonary function, and patients whose conditions easily develop other hypoxemia 9) Patients who are in the status of bad nutrition, starvation, irregular meal intake, lack of the dietary intake, and hyposthenia 10) Patients with pituitary gland dysfunction or adrenal gland dysfunction 11) Patients who drink alcohol excessively including alcohol abuse 12) Patients with dehydration, gastrointestinal disorder including diarrhoea, vomiting due to which dehydration state is concerned 13) Patients with malignancies 14) Pregnant patients, patients who may be pregnant, and patients with breast-feeding 15) Patients who are judged inadequate in participating in this study by their doctors in charge

Design outcomes

Primary

MeasureTime frame
Inter-group comparison of the change of total calorie intake during 12 weeks

Secondary

MeasureTime frame
Secondary endpoint Intergroup comparison of the change of following items before and after the therapy 1) A nutritional status based on BDHQ 2)Body weight, blood pressure, abdominal circumference, grip strength 3) Blood sugar profile (HbA1c, PG) 4) Lipid profile (TC, HDL-C, TG) Exploratory endpoint Intergroup comparison of the change of following items before and after the therapy 1) Body composition 2) Basal metabolism 3) Amount of physical activity 4) Glucagon Relationship with BDHQ variation Variations of body weight and abdominal circumference, and variation of BDHQ
